What Happened?

On or about February 18, 2026, Lifespark, a senior care organization in Minnesota, discovered suspicious activity within its email environment. Upon discovery, Lifespark took action to address and investigate the event, including engaging the services of external computer forensic specialists. The investigation determined that certain information on Lifespark’s systems was subject to unauthorized access for an unspecified period of time. Lifespark then began a review of the potentially impacted data to determine the type(s) of information contained within the data and to whom that information related.

On July 24, 2026, Lifespark posted a public notice of the breach to its website. Lifespark has likely begun to send notice letters to affected individuals.

What Information Was Impacted?

According to Lifespark’s public notice, the following categories of personal information and protected health information may have been compromised:

  • Name;
  • Date of birth;
  • Social Security number;
  • Driver’s license/state ID;
  • Passport number;
  • Financial account information;
  • Medical information (including info about treatment, diagnosis, disability, or prescriptions);
  • Provider information;
  • Medical record number; and
  • Health insurance information.

About

Lifespark

Lifespark, based in St. Louis Park, Minnesota, is a senior health and residential management company operating over 50 senior living communities in Minnesota and Wisconsin.
